Trump sends Saudi nuclear deal to Congress but says Riyadh must recognize Israel
WASHINGTON: President Donald Trump has sent Congress a proposed agreement with Saudi Arabia on civil nuclear energy while insisting the pact will only go into effect if the kingdom normalizes relations with Israel, a US administration official told Reuters on Tuesday. The agreement, which was reached in July and would allow US companies to export civilian nuclear technology to the kingdom, was ...

Trump submits Saudi civil nuclear deal to US Congress
US President Donald Trump has submitted a proposed agreement to Congress aimed at expanding Saudi Arabia’s civilian nuclear programme, but his administration continues to insist that Riyadh must normalise relations with Israel as part of the deal, a US administration official said. The classified agreement was sent to Capitol Hill on Monday as required under the US Atomic Energy Act, according ...
